Top 3 ODI knocks of Smriti Mandhana

Top 3 ODI knocks of Smriti Mandhana

Smriti Mandhana has been playing ODI cricket for the last 13 years, having made her international debut way back in 2013 against Bangladesh. She has had a stellar ODI career, smashing 5411 runs in 120 matches at an average of 47.88 and a strike rate of 90.37. The southpaw has 35 fifties and 14 centuries to her name. She turns 30 on Saturday, July 18. On this auspicious occasion, let’s take a look at three of the best knocks played by India’s vice-captain in ODI cricket.

Top 3 ODI knocks of Smriti Mandhana:

3. 136 vs South Africa (Bengaluru, 2024)

Smriti Mandhana‘s highest ODI score came against South Africa at the M Chinnaswamy Stadium in Bengaluru on June 19, 2024. This was the second ODI in the three-match series. Shafali Verma and Dayalan Hemalatha got starts but couldn’t convert them into substantial scores. Mandhana didn’t get off the mark after facing 18 deliveries. However, she adjusted to the conditions wonderfully and went on to smash 136 off just 120 balls, belting 18 fours and two sixes. Harmanpreet Kaur also scored a century in that game as India posted 325/3. In reply, the Proteas were restricted to 321/6 as India bagged the series.

2. 125 vs Australia (Delhi, 2025)

This magnificent knock came against Australia in the decisive third ODI at the Arun Jaitley Stadium in Delhi on September 20, 2025. On a belter of a track, Australia posted a massive 412 and not many gave India a chance of coming even close to the target. However, Mandhana played a swashbuckling knock, taking the Australian bowlers to the cleaners with a scintillating display of batting. She amassed 125 off just 63 balls, hitting 17 fours and five sixes. The left-handed batter had a strike rate of 198.41. She brought up her century in just 50 balls, the fastest by an Indian batter in women’s ODIs and second overall, only to Meg Lanning. While the tourists eventually won the match, India’s vice-captain gave them a real scare.

1. 106 vs West Indies (Taunton, 2017 World Cup)

Mandhana was only 20 years old at the time of the 2017 ODI World Cup. Against the West Indies, India had to chase down a tricky 184-run target at the County Ground in Taunton on June 29, 2017. India lost two wickets rather quickly, but Mandhana held fort. She anchored the innings but also batted at an impressive strike rate. The elegant batter finished unbeaten on 106 off 108 balls in a knock that comprised 13 boundaries and two sixes. India reached the target in 42.3 overs, and the Mumbai batter stayed at the crease till the end to take her team to a seven-wicket victory.
